#2f7eda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2f7eda is composed of 18.4% red, 49.4% green and 85.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 78.4% cyan, 42.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 212.3 degrees, a saturation of 69.8% and a lightness of 52%. #2f7eda color hex could be obtained by blending #5efcff with #0000b5.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

#2f7eda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#2f7eda has RGB values of R:47, G:126, B:218 and CMYK values of C:0.78, M:0.42, Y:0,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 3112666.

Hex triplet 2f7eda #2f7eda
RGB Decimal 47, 126, 218 rgb(47,126,218)
RGB Percent 18.4, 49.4, 85.5 rgb(18.4%,49.4%,85.5%)
CMYK 78, 42, 0, 15
HSL 212.3°, 69.8, 52 hsl(212.3,69.8%,52%)
HSV (or HSB) 212.3°, 78.4, 85.5
Web Safe 3366cc #3366cc
CIE-LAB 52.494, 8.402, -53.843
XYZ 21.285, 20.586, 69.178
xyY 0.192, 0.185, 20.586
CIE-LCH 52.494, 54.494, 278.869
CIE-LUV 52.494, -26.936, -84.42
Hunter-Lab 45.372, 4.337, -58.637
Binary 00101111, 01111110, 11011010

Shades and Tints of #2f7eda

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020508 is the darkest color, while #f7fafe is the lightest one.

Tones of #2f7eda

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#848485 is the less saturated color, while #137cf6 is the most saturated one.
